WebJul 14, 2024 · A long-term incentive plan (LTIP or LTI plan) is a deferred compensation strategy to attract, reward and motivate your employees, while also helping your company to retain valued talent and grow. LTIP prevalence: 98% of public companies provide LTIPs while 63% of private companies offer LTIPs. A successful safety incentives program should pay for itself. WebIncentive Plan Design 101 When considering compensation programs, companies must first determine who will be eligible. The following are some common eligibility criteria: Work classification (such as production or sales) Service length and base salary Occupational division (such as executive or administrative) The incentive’s purpose
